The Higgs portal to cosmology [PDF]

open access: yesProgress in Particle and Nuclear Physics, 2021
The discovery of the Higgs boson has opened a new avenue for exploring physics beyond the Standard Model. In this review, we discuss cosmological aspects of the simplest Higgs couplings to the hidden sector, known as the Higgs portal.

The Higgs at Last

Scientific American, 2012
The article discusses how researchers at the European Organization for Nuclear Research were able to detect a Higgs boson-like particle with the Large Hadron Collider (LHC) in June 2012.
